OK, so I've had a chance to drive my new MS3 day to day for a week. Here's some things that Mazda needs to improve ..
1. notchy transmission when cold. This really changes the car from fun to drive to a pain to wrestle with. It's a big issue with me.
2. I wish I could turn off the boost sometimes, when driving for fuel economy (cruise mode) or more particularly when driving in a snowstorm or when valet parking it.
3. I wish the fenderwells had some (more) soundproofing in them. Running through slush and rain creates a lot more noise than it should.
4. I wish it had a boost gauge but I don't want to add an aftermarket one, at least not yet.
